看视频字幕总出乱码?原因其实很简单
在网页看视频突然出现“锟斤拷烫烫烫”这类火星文,或是整排符号显示错误,这种情况通常是字符编码冲突造成的。中文字幕文件常见的编码格式包括UTF-8、GBK、BIG5等,如果在线播放器错误解析编码方式,就会触发乱码。例如字幕文件使用UTF-8编码但网页默认用ANSI格式读取,就像用英语发音规则读汉语一样离谱[引用1:在线中文字字幕出现乱码时怎么办?](https://baijiahao.baidu.com/s?id=1784167027063452567)。
另一个常见原因是字库缺失。部分播放器默认不载入全部中文字体,当字幕指定了特殊字体(如思源黑体),而用户设备未安装该字体时,可能导致字符显示异常。某视频平台测试显示,12%的字幕显示问题与系统缺少微软雅黑等基础字体有关[引用5:中文字字幕在线乱码设置](https://www.wfchengyaojx.com/chengyaojc/34212.html)。
三分钟快速解决法:播放器设置指南
遇到乱码先别急着换资源,试试这几个一键调整的方法:
- 找到播放器菜单栏的【字幕】选项,手动切换编码格式(优先尝试UTF-8和GBK)
- 在高级设置中勾选"强制加载中文字体库"
- 关闭硬件加速功能,某些旧显卡驱动会导致编码解析异常
进阶工具:让乱码彻底消失
如果基础设置无效,推荐使用专业的编码转换工具:
- 用Notepad++打开字幕文件,在【编码】菜单选择【转为UTF-8编码】并保存
- 使用格式工厂等工具将字幕与视频重新封装成MP4格式
- 通过Aegisub字幕编辑器检查时间轴与字体映射关系
终极解决方案:在线处理工具推荐
对于非技术型用户,推荐使用在线解决方案:
- SubtitleTools:支持21种编码实时转换,可预览效果
- 网易见外工作台:自动识别字幕编码并重新封装
- 字幕库在线编辑器:直接修改字幕参数无需下载软件
预防更胜治疗:这些习惯减少90%乱码
根据视频平台技术白皮书,做好以下设置能最大限度避免乱码:
设备类型 | 推荐设置 | 参数建议 |
---|---|---|
Windows电脑 | 系统区域设置为中文 | Unicode UTF-8全球语言支持 |
安卓手机 | 开发者选项开启强制GPU渲染 | 字幕缓存设为1024KB以上 |
Mac设备 | 终端执行locale命令校验 | 确保zh_CN.UTF-8为默认值 |
遇到疑难杂症?试试这些冷门技巧
如果上述方法均无效,可能是遇到了特殊场景:
- 双层字幕冲突:关闭浏览器插件或禁用画中画模式
- 时间轴错位:用SubtitleEdit调整时间基准参数
- 符号乱码:检查是否误触了半角/全角切换键
- 视频播放器开发技术白皮书(2024)
- 某云盘用户行为分析报告(2025Q1)
- 字幕组技术测试报告(2024.12)
网友留言(0)